You need to aggregate financial data from thousands of banks and institutions for your fintech app without building your own data network.
Excellent coverage and data quality from direct feeds; reliable for US/UK/AU but expect occasional MFA hurdles and pay-as-you-go scaling costs.
You want enriched transaction data with merchant categorization and location for personalized financial insights in your app.
High accuracy in categorization and freshness; supports full app lifecycle but production requires app review for live data.
No Trading Execution
Pure data aggregation API; lacks brokerage APIs for securities trading or order execution.
MFA and Auth Challenges
Bank MFA can disrupt automated linking; use FastLink's GUI handling and monitor for login failures in production.
Yodlee wins on global coverage depth; Plaid edges on modern dev experience and US startup speed.
Need 17k+ sources, investment enrichment, and veteran reliability for enterprise fintech.
Prioritize fastest US onboarding, simpler auth flows, and trading integrations.

What It Actually Does
Envestnet Yodlee lets apps connect to users' bank accounts, credit cards, and investments to pull in all their financial data in one place. This gives a full view of balances and transactions for better budgeting, insights, and decisions.[1][3][5]
